[svn] r4740 - in trunk/tools/yam: . config/dists

packagers at lists.rpmforge.net packagers at lists.rpmforge.net
Tue Sep 19 05:35:24 CEST 2006


Author: dag
Date: 2006-09-19 05:35:23 +0200 (Tue, 19 Sep 2006)
New Revision: 4740

Modified:
   trunk/tools/yam/TODO
   trunk/tools/yam/config/dists/centos4.conf
   trunk/tools/yam/yam
Log:
Updates

Modified: trunk/tools/yam/TODO
===================================================================
--- trunk/tools/yam/TODO	2006-09-18 22:08:32 UTC (rev 4739)
+++ trunk/tools/yam/TODO	2006-09-19 03:35:23 UTC (rev 4740)
@@ -48,7 +48,6 @@
 
 ### Usability
 + Create information about repository-updates in HEADER.shtml/README.shtml
-+ Generate sample yum.conf and apt .list files for people to use
 + Add selinux support
 
 ### Web front-end

Modified: trunk/tools/yam/config/dists/centos4.conf
===================================================================
--- trunk/tools/yam/config/dists/centos4.conf	2006-09-18 22:08:32 UTC (rev 4739)
+++ trunk/tools/yam/config/dists/centos4.conf	2006-09-19 03:35:23 UTC (rev 4740)
@@ -3,14 +3,14 @@
 
 [centos4]
 name = CentOS $release ($arch)
-release = 4.3
+release = 4
 #arch = i386 x86_64 ia64 s390 s390x alpha
 arch = i386
 metadata = repomd
 
 ### ISO images
 iso = http://mirror.centos.org/pub/centos/$release/isos/$arch/CentOS-$release-$arch-bin?of4.iso
-#os = http://mirror.centos.org/centos/$release/os/$arch/RPMS/
+#os = http://mirror.centos.org/centos/$release/os/$arch/CentOS/RPMS/
 
 ### Additional repositories
 updates = http://mirror.centos.org/centos/$release/updates/$arch/RPMS/

Modified: trunk/tools/yam/yam
===================================================================
--- trunk/tools/yam/yam	2006-09-18 22:08:32 UTC (rev 4739)
+++ trunk/tools/yam/yam	2006-09-19 03:35:23 UTC (rev 4740)
@@ -644,7 +644,7 @@
 			groupfile = os.path.join(cf.srcdir, self.dist.nick, self.name + '-comps.xml')
 			if os.path.isfile(groupfile):
 				symlink(groupfile, os.path.join(self.wwwdir, 'comps.xml'))
-				repoopts = repoopts + ' --groupfile "RPMS.%s/comps.xml"' % self.name
+				repoopts = repoopts + ' --groupfile "comps.xml"'
 			info(2, '%s: Create repomd repository for %s' % (self.dist.nick, self.name))
 			ret = run('%s %s %s' % (cf.cmd['createrepo'], repoopts, self.wwwdir))
 			if ret:
@@ -697,7 +697,7 @@
 				% (os.uname()[1], self.dist.name, self.dist.nick, self.dist.arch, self.dist.name))
 
 		### Write out /srcdir/nick/base/release.repo
-		releasefile = os.path.join(self.dir, 'base', 'release.'+ repo)
+		releasefile = os.path.join(self.dist.dir, 'base', 'release.'+ self.name)
 		if not os.path.exists(releasefile):
 			open(releasefile, 'w').write(
 				'Archive: %s\n'\



More information about the svn-commits mailing list